How much would you sacrifice for what you want?

We all want to reach our goals. For some of us it’s losing weight, eating healthier, making better financial decisions, etc. Reaching those goals are often a challenge and we often sacrifice in order to reach them.

Today, I spoke with a learner who is almost finished with her PhD and she had faced and won many of the challenges that she has faced during her six-year journey. She shared with me that she recently arrived at a crossroads. She had a balance she had to pay in order to continue with her education. She could do that or instead pay for a major dental repair.

She shared with me that’s she missing her two front teeth and for her continuing with her education was more important than the visual ridicule she felt she would face. When I heard her share her passion to finish her education despite the challenges I couldn’t stop thinking about the sacrifice she had made. I cannot imagine being faced with or even needing to face that kind of sacrifice. To be honest, I cannot say I would have made the same choice she did. 

What has been your biggest sacrifice you’ve made?

An exercise in living in the moment

An area of growth for me (as I have many) is living in the present. I pride myself on the ability to multitask and have often relied on it to manage all I do. Today, I was offered an opportunity to care for a friend’s Angel of a son who is 5 months old. For you mothers and fathers know that this age requires very close attention. The attention I was excited to give. My son, just this week turned 22 and has long required a close level of attention.

While caring for this little guy I was reminded the importance of providing my full attention. No, no dangers presented themselves. I simply found myself captured in the joy of interacting with such an inquisitive (and well, just plain cute) little one. We had profound conversations, snuggled, and played and for the time we spent together I was able to not consider any stressors nor pressures I’ve been focused on previously.

For those who know me this is not an easy task. My mind typically is juggling many thoughts of personal, work, financial, and relational topics. My hope is with great practice living in the moment will become a natural state instead of a desired one.

A common theme you will find while reading this blog is the frequent reminders of opportunities to learn and develop as a human being. I strive for better and encourage you to do the same.

How often are you living in the moment?
